What is faster in Java. Accessing an array index directly multiple times, or saving the value of the array index to a new variable and use this for following compution?

acces index

if ((shape.vertices[0].x >= fromX && shape.vertices[0].x <= toX) || // left side of shape in screen
    (shape.vertices[0].x <= fromX && shape.vertices[0].x + shape.width >= fromX) || // right side of shape in screen
    (shape.vertices[0].x >= fromX && shape.vertices[0].x + shape.width <= toX)) { // shape fully in screen

    // ...
}

temp variable

float x = shape.vertices[0].x;
float y = shape.vertices[0].y;
if ((x >= fromX && x <= toX) || // left side of shape in screen
    (x <= fromX && x + shape.width >= fromX) || // right side of shape in screen
    (x >= fromX && x + shape.width <= toX)) { // shape fully in screen

        // ...
    }

    The second approach is definitely faster. But you can help even more with the final keyword:

    final float x = shape.vertices[0].x;
    final float y = shape.vertices[0].y;
    final int rightEdge = x + shape.width;
    if ((x >= fromX && x <= toX) || // left side of shape in screen
    (x <= fromX && rightEdge >= fromX) || // right side of shape in screen
    (x >= fromX && rightEdge <= toX)) { // shape fully in screen
    
        // ...
    }
    

    Not a significant improvement of course (but still an improvement and also makes the intent clear). You can read this discussion: http://old.nabble.com/Making-copy-of-a-reference-to-ReentrantLock-tt30730392.html#a30733348
